本文目录导读:
随着互联网的快速发展,文化产业协会网站作为展示协会形象、发布信息、开展业务的重要平台,其源码的优化与改进显得尤为重要,本文将从网站架构、代码质量、性能优化等方面对文化产业协会网站源码进行深入解析,并提出相应的优化策略。
网站架构解析
1、系统架构
文化产业协会网站采用B/S(Browser/Server)架构,即浏览器/服务器架构,该架构将系统分为客户端和服务器端两部分,客户端负责展示界面和与用户交互,服务器端负责处理业务逻辑和存储数据。
2、技术选型
图片来源于网络,如有侵权联系删除
(1)前端技术:HTML5、CSS3、JavaScript、Vue.js等。
(2)后端技术:Java、Spring Boot、MyBatis、MySQL等。
(3)服务器:Apache、Nginx等。
3、系统模块
(1)首页模块:展示协会简介、新闻动态、通知公告、活动信息等。
(2)会员模块:会员注册、登录、个人信息管理、缴费等。
(3)资讯模块:新闻发布、行业动态、政策法规等。
(4)活动模块:活动发布、报名、签到、评分等。
(5)论坛模块:发帖、回帖、评论、点赞等。
(6)联系我们模块:联系方式、留言板等。
代码质量分析
1、代码规范性
(1)遵循命名规范,提高代码可读性。
图片来源于网络,如有侵权联系删除
(2)合理使用注释,便于他人理解。
(3)遵循代码格式,提高代码美观度。
2、代码复用性
(1)封装常用功能,提高代码复用性。
(2)模块化设计,降低系统耦合度。
(3)使用设计模式,提高代码质量。
3、代码安全性
(1)防止SQL注入、XSS攻击等安全漏洞。
(2)对敏感数据进行加密存储。
(3)设置合理的权限控制。
性能优化策略
1、前端优化
(1)压缩图片、CSS、JavaScript等资源。
图片来源于网络,如有侵权联系删除
(2)使用CDN加速资源加载。
(3)优化页面布局,提高页面渲染速度。
2、后端优化
(1)数据库优化:合理设计数据库表结构,优化SQL语句。
(2)缓存机制:使用Redis等缓存技术,减少数据库访问次数。
(3)负载均衡:使用Nginx等负载均衡技术,提高系统并发能力。
3、服务器优化
(1)优化服务器配置,提高服务器性能。
(2)使用负载均衡技术,提高服务器稳定性。
(3)定期进行系统备份,防止数据丢失。
通过对文化产业协会网站源码的深入解析,本文从架构、代码质量、性能优化等方面提出了相应的优化策略,在实际开发过程中,应根据具体情况选择合适的优化方案,以提高网站的性能和用户体验。
标签: #文化产业协会网站源码
评论列表